The 1977 BBC television adaptation of Leo Tolstoy’s novel follows Anna Karenina, an upper‑class woman married to a man twenty years her senior (Eric Porter). Nicola Pagett plays Anna, who begins a passionate affair with Count Vronsky (Stuart Wilson). After becoming pregnant she seeks to dissolve her marriage and wed Vronsky, but true happiness remains elusive.
